I recently had the flu for about 2 weeks, with fatigue, cough, fever, and runny nose. i now just have a bad cough and it takes a little more effort when breathing, everything else seems to have gone. Should i worry? i just feel out of breath.....

more than likely the infection hasn't completely gone away...you may want to make a doctor's appointment and get checked out, just to ensure that your flu didn't develop into a low grade pneumonia, which will make breathing difficult.
